Course Content

• Introduction to Solar Energy and Photovoltaics
• Solar System Design for Agricultural Applications (including sizing and optimization)
• Solar Pumping Systems for Irrigation
• Renewable Energy Technologies for Greenhouse Climate Control
• Solar Energy Storage Solutions for Crop Production
• Economic Analysis and Financial Modeling of Solar Agrivoltaic Systems
• Monitoring and Maintenance of Solar Energy Systems in Agriculture
• Case Studies of Successful Solar Energy Projects in Agriculture (including best practices)
• Environmental Impact Assessment and Sustainability of Solar Agrivoltaic Systems

Career path

Career Role Description
Solar Energy Systems Engineer (Crop Production) Designs, installs, and maintains solar energy systems for agricultural applications. Expertise in renewable energy and crop science is crucial.
Renewable Energy Consultant (Agriculture) Advises farmers and agricultural businesses on integrating solar energy solutions for improved crop yields and reduced operational costs. Strong solar and agricultural knowledge needed.
Solar Technician (Horticulture) Installs and repairs solar panels and related equipment in horticultural settings, ensuring optimal system performance and crop health. Requires practical skills and horticultural awareness.
Agricultural Sustainability Specialist (Solar Power) Develops and implements sustainable farming practices using solar energy. Knowledge of both renewable energy and sustainable agriculture is essential.
